As a Senior Product Associate in Service Product Group, you contribute to the team by leveraging your expertise in product development and optimization to make a significant impact, supported by user research and customer feedback to fuel the creation of innovative products and continuously improve existing offerings. You will collaborate closely with cross‑functional teams and play a crucial role in shaping the future of our products and ongoing success.
Job responsibilities
- Partners with the Product Manager to identify new product opportunities that reflect the needs of our customers and the market through user research and discovery
- Considers and plans for upstream and downstream implications of new product features on the overall product experience
- Supports the collection of user research, journey mapping, and market analysis to inform the strategic product roadmap and provide insight on potential product features that provide value to customers
- Analyzes, tracks, and evaluates product metrics including work to time, cost, and quality targets across the product development life cycle
- Writes the requirements, epics, and user stories to support product development
- Collaborates with scrum team(s) on a daily basis to execute the product roadmap
- Works with other product teams, legal, risk, operations, design, and technology teams to define, prioritize, deliver, and align solutions to product vision and roadmap
